Job Role

The BI, Reporting & Data Administrator is responsible for developing, maintaining and monitoring business reports and analytics across all operational departments, including Sales, Marketing and Customer Support. The role supports data accuracy, insight generation and continuous improvement of reporting processes within Sales Operations.

Reporting To

Head of Sales Operations

Key Responsibilities

Ø Develop, maintain and manage reporting, dashboards, analytics and other BI solutions.

Ø Work with internal departments to understand reporting requirements and deliver actionable insights.

Ø Ensure accuracy, consistency and integrity of data within all reports and dashboards.

Ø Monitor and resolve data issues to ensure reliable daily reporting.

Ø Support Sales Operations with data analysis, interpretation and insight generation.

Ø Create and maintain documentation for BI processes, datasets and reporting outputs.

Ø Train and support colleagues in using BI tools, dashboards and data sets.

Ø Continuously identify and implement improvements to reporting processes, automation and data workflows.

Personal Attributes

Ø Highly detail‑oriented with strong commitment to data integrity.

Ø Effective written and verbal communication skills.

Ø Able to manage multiple tasks and prioritise effectively.

Ø Collaborative, proactive and comfortable supporting cross‑functional teams.

Skills and Experience

Essential

Ø Proficiency with BI tools such as Power BI and Power Automate.

Ø Strong SQL skills and experience working with databases.

Ø Excellent analytical and problem‑solving abilities.

Ø Ability to work collaboratively across multiple departments.

Desirable

Ø Experience working within a Sales Operations or similar business environment.

Ø Knowledge of CRM systems and data integration workflows.

Ø Familiarity with statistical analysis and data modelling techniques.

Qualifications

Ø Experience in a data, BI or reporting‑focused role.

Ø Training or certification in data analytics, BI platforms or database technologies.

About Freedom Fibre

As a UK fibre network provider, we believe that high-speed broadband should be available for everyone. Our vision is to take fibre off the beaten track, providing fast, reliable connectivity with the best possible customer experience. So, we’re connecting homes and businesses in the cities and in the sticks – creating an affordable, optical fibre network which will last for generations.

Our aim is for our people, our partners and our suppliers to work together with the common purpose; to make full fibre, high-speed broadband available to everyone, at a price that is affordable.

We’re based in the North West of England and we’re dedicated to driving change across our local area and beyond. We partner with Internet Service Providers to optimise the UK’s fibre network. Together we deliver the best possible customer experience whilst driving down costs and improving the speed of roll-out. Our management team has extensive knowledge of the UK telecommunications industry. We’ve all got experience in rolling out high-speed fibre networks, both cost-effectively and at speed.

With our knowledge and expertise, we innovate and challenge conventional thinking to deliver an inclusive, high-speed fibre infrastructure.
